ROAD TOWN, Tortola, VI – Ms Jasmine A. Perez heads an entity called Bell Entertainment Agency and besides its focus of making money they have been placing much emphasis on grooming young women to become marketable in the jobs arena.

Bell Entertainment Agency has been around for some time now but today more than ever before they have been making their presence and influence more visible in the Territory.

“Basically it’s a source of temporary employment but it goes beyond that and we are planning and expanding into other things entertainment wise but the gist of it right now is promotion hostesses, temporary bar tenders and servers and models,” Ms Perez explained to this news site.

Friday evening September 19, 2014 was an experience of pure inspiration and positivity when this news site joined Bell Entertainment Agency’s recruitment/training session for a number of young and prospective new ‘Bellers’. The session was held at the Sir Rupert Briercliffe Hall and one of the most innovative topics was that of giving customers of Bell which are local businesses value for their money.

Speaking with the young women Ms Perez was able to articulate in a very real way the importance of being on time, a problem that seems to be plaguing the Virgin Islands from the highest office of the Premier to the ordinary Church service or run in the park.

“Time is money, when a business hires you they do so for a period of time, if your turn up five minutes late you are literally robbing that business. They would have contracted us for a stipulated period so they expect full service for that time,” she stressed.

The young women were also very interactive and were very good at articulating their opinion on any chosen topic, their deportment was marketable and equally of importance was their physical appearance, beautiful, clean, neat, of good character and excellent poise.

Once selected to become members Bell Entertainment Agency said that they can safely boast of having members of the highest quality which cannot be turned down by prospective and existing entities that hire their services.

The recruitment drive continues this Friday September 29, 2014 and others interested in becoming members are free to attend the ‎Belle Entertainment casting calls for its growing promotion company as according to Ms Perez, they thrive on providing young women with job opportunities on a temporary basis for companies that have promotional and commercial needs.

“We are looking for young ladies from the age of 17 and older that possess a great personality and who are also reliable and punctual as well as flexible. These ladies must at least a high school diploma and be either a BVIslander or have work permit exemption. Last but not least must have great interpersonal skills.”
